Phạm vi áp dụng

Scope of standard

GENERAL

Structures shall be designed to carry the following loads and
forces:

Dead load.

Live load.

Impact or dynamic effect of the live load.

Wind loads.

Other forces, when they exist, as follows:

Longitudinal forces; centrifugal force; thermal forces;

earth pressure; buoyancy; shrinkage stresses; rib shortening;
erection stresses; ice and current pressure; and earthquake
stresses.

Provision shall be made for the transfer of forces between the
superstructure and substructure to reflect the effect of friction
at expansion bearings or shear resistance at elastomeric
bearings.

Members shall be proportioned either with reference to service
loads and allowable stresses as provided in Service Load Design
(Allowable Stress Design) or, alternatively, with reference to load
factors and factored strength as provided in Strength Design (Load
Factor Design).

When stress sheets are required, a diagram or notation of the
assumed loads shall be shown and the stresses due to the various
loads shall be shown separately.

Where required by design conditions, the concrete placing
sequence shall be indicated on the plans or in the special
provisions.

The loading combinations shall be in accordance with Article
3.22.

When a bridge is skewed, the loads and forces carried by the
bridge through the deck system to pin connections and hangers
should be resolved into vertical, lateral, and longitudinal force
components to be considered in the design.
